Interim Digital Technical Architect Senior - Hybrid Working - PSR 1JP00044315
Pay Rate: Up to £745 per day pay range subject to IR35 status
Hybrid working; working from home, with 2-3 days a week in the office in Corsham.
Key Accountabilities:
- To lead on the development of a 5G strategy
- Engage organisation to understand and inform 5G ambition
- To establish and agree fundamental team use cases for 5G
- To Inform Digital reference and solution architectures
- To support existing / emerging 5G plans
- To Coordinate and lead organisational engagement with other Departments
- To engage stakeholders to adopt guidance on 5G technology security and assurance
- To Coordinate organisational engagement with 5G testbeds
- To inform capability planning activity
- To direct and facilitate exploitation of organisational 5G research
Key Requirements:
- Able to translate technical concepts relating to software engineering, delivery management and service management so they are understood by all.
- Ability to understand technical governance and participate in or deliver the assurance of a service
- Ability to make and guide effective decisions, explaining clearly how the decision has been reached
- Ability to understand and resolve technical disputes across varying levels of complexity and risk
- Experience of producing a strategy for technology that meets business needs.
- Able to create, refine and challenge patterns, standards, policies, roadmaps and vision statements.
- Able to work with business and technology stakeholders to translate business problems into technical designs.
- Able to create an optimal design through an iterative process, aligning the user need with the system requirements and organisational objectives.
- Ability to look beyond the immediate technical problem and identify the wider implications.
- An understanding of how current work fits in broader contexts and strategies; and looking for deeper underlying problems and opportunities
